我在Android项目中使用ARToolkit。我使用this来帮助我创建一个新标记,一切正常。创建的文件名为marker64.pat。但是,ARToolkit使用的标准模式文件是.patt文件(带有额外的t)。为什么它为我创建一个.pat文件?
这个.pat文件似乎不起作用,因为它在启动时崩溃我的应用程序。
这是已经存在的原始代码行(工作正常):
markerID = ARToolKit.getInstance().addMarker("single;Data/hiro.patt;80");
这是我更改的版本:
markerID = ARToolKit.getInstance().addMarker("single;Data/marker64.pat;80");
这是我的标记图像,而我正在创建标记:
您能否告诉我原因,首先,我的文件创建为.pat文件,而不是.patt文件。其次,如果这个文件是正确的,为什么这个文件不起作用。
由于